What is Sgbase2.dll?

A DLL (Dynamic Link Library) file is like a special tool that computer programs can use to do specific jobs, such as showing graphics or handling data. Each DLL file has a specific job and can be used by different programs to do that job, instead of each program having its own way of doing things. For example, the Sgbase2.dll file is a kind of DLL file that helps the STATGRAPHICS Centurion XVI.I software do things like mathematical calculations and graphing.

Without 'Sgbase2.dll,' the software might not be able to work properly because it needs this file to do its important jobs. So, Sgbase2.dll is really important for STATGRAPHICS Centurion XVI.I to do its work well.

DLL files often play a critical role in system operations. Despite their importance, these files can sometimes source system errors. Below we consider some of the most frequently encountered faults associated with DLL files.

  • This application failed to start because Sgbase2.dll was not found. Re-installing the application may fix this problem: This error message is a sign that a DLL file that the application relies on is not present in the system. Reinstalling the application may install the missing DLL file and fix the problem.
  • Sgbase2.dll not found: This error message suggests that the DLL file required for a certain operation or program is not present in your system. It may have been unintentionally removed during a software update or system cleanup.
  • Cannot register Sgbase2.dll: This error is indicative of the system's inability to correctly register the DLL file. This might occur due to issues with the Windows Registry or because the DLL file itself is corrupt or improperly installed.
  • Sgbase2.dll is either not designed to run on Windows or it contains an error: This error typically signifies that the DLL file may be incompatible with your version of Windows, or it's corrupted. It can also occur if you're trying to run a DLL file meant for a different system architecture (for instance, a 64-bit DLL on a 32-bit system).
  • The file Sgbase2.dll is missing: This message means that the system was unable to locate the DLL file needed for a particular operation or software. The absence of this file could be due to a flawed installation process or an aggressive antivirus action.

Run the Windows Check Disk Utility

Run the Windows Check Disk Utility Thumbnail
Difficulty
Intermediate
Steps
7
Time Required
10 minutes
Sections
4
Description

In this guide, we will explain how to use the Check Disk Utility to fix Sgbase2.dll errors.

Step 1: Open the Command Prompt

Step 1: Open the Command Prompt Thumbnail
  1. Press the Windows key.

  2. Type Command Prompt in the search bar and press Enter.

  3. Right-click on Command Prompt and select Run as administrator.

Step 2: Run Check Disk Utility

Step 2: Run Check Disk Utility Thumbnail
  1. In the Command Prompt window, type chkdsk /f and press Enter.

  2. If the system reports that it cannot run the check because the disk is in use, type Y and press Enter to schedule the check for the next system restart.

Step 3: Restart Your Computer

Step 3: Restart Your Computer Thumbnail
  1. If you had to schedule the check, restart your computer for the check to be performed.

Step 4: Check if the Problem is Solved

Step 4: Check if the Problem is Solved Thumbnail
  1. After the check (and restart, if necessary), check if the Sgbase2.dll problem persists.
